Job description
About the Role:

As a Production Shift Supervisor, you will be responsible for managing and coordinating the Production Line Team on your shift. We lean on our Shift Supervisors to be People Managers and Leaders, while also balancing the day-to-day activities involved with optimizing production and ensuring the preparedness of the shift including such factors as planning material availability, training, labour, and machinery. In this role, you’ll work closely with the Production Line Manager and report to the UGP Manager.

The Production Shift Supervisor will balance a wide portfolio of responsibility including, but not limited to:

  • Resource Availability
    • Ensuring the availability of packaging, semi-finished product and raw materials for the shift
    • Support the Performance Analyzer in the monthly inventory adjustment
    • Manages and resolves availability issues related to packaging, semi-finished product and raw materials
    • Prepares picking list for raw materials and semi-finished products
    • Support the AG in the monthly inventory adjustment
    • Ensures left over items (finished, semi-finished, bulk, raw materials) are returned to warehouse at the end of the week
  • Production Planning/Shift Handover
    • Supports the planning of the operating activities on the lines
    • Supervises changeover activities, together with the Quality Department and Packaging Component Providers
    • Supports the Local Planning Department and the Team leaders for the in process changes of quantity to produce
    • Identifies and proposes continuous improvement initiatives and improvement areas
    • Collaborates with the UGP Manager and SSP Function in the development and application of Continuous Improvement initiatives
    • Work with UGP, and other stakeholders to implement TPM
  • Hours of Work: 12 hour continental shift
Main Responsibilities:
  • Cost
    • Responsible for performance of the lines and the management of the UGP budget (training hours, OT, consumables etc.) per shift.
  • Safety and Hygiene
    • Responsible for the hygiene and sanitation compliance of the production area;
    • Responsible for working within the guidelines of all applicable aspects of food safety program (ISO, HACCP, GMP) and ensuring compliance
    • Ensure all program requirements/standards regarding quality and food safety are implemented, practiced and maintained
  • Workplace Safety
    • Ensures compliance with health & safety regulations not limited to and including the assigned production area;
    • Completes health & safety incident/accident reporting;
    • Participates in internal safety audits and is the production reference during internal/external quality and safety audits
    • Ensures the monthly safety talks are done with workers
  • Human Resources Management
    • Manages workplace personnel issues, respecting company guidelines and informing the UGP Manager and HR
    • Responsible for the accurate allocation of employees on the lines (absence and availability verification, team composition, cross-lines and cross departments movement)
    • Support the UGP Manager in the management of absenteeism and documentation due to scheduled vacations and unscheduled illnesses to ensure proper coverage;
    • Prepares the employee performance review and collaborate with the UGP Manager when required
    • Manages workplace personnel issues, respecting company guidelines and informing the UGP Manager and HR
    • Manages accidents on the line (first aid intervention, accident reporting, accident investigation,) supported by the Team Leader, according to company guidelines.
    • Ensures workplace training requirements are met for all personnel in area
  • Maintenance
    • Work closely with Maintenance team to minimize disruption to the line in the case of breakdown and repair
    • Assist in the implementation of and conformity to the Environmental Management System within key process areas
